Words of Welcome and wayfinding wisdom for willing early career researchers at the University of Stuttgart.
The Welcome Weeks begin with a welcoming reception on October, 23 at 2 p.m. in the large lecture hall V 47.02. Presenter Stefan Mayer will guide you through a varied program, during which the Vice Rector for Early Career Researchers and Diversity, Prof. Dr. Judith Tonhauser, will welcome you to the University of Stuttgart. Doctoral researchers and postdocs who have already successfully completed the start of their new career phase will also have their say. Immediately afterwards, from 2:45 p.m., you will get to know more than 10 departments at the University of Stuttgart that are of great importance for your new creative phase at our “Welcome Weeks - Foyer of Possibilities”.
Look forward to dialog, snacks and drinks, hands-on activities and speed dating. A warm welcome!
